Cuba Accountability for Human Rights Violations and Malign Activities

This resolution calls for holding Cuba accountable for severe human rights violations and hostile actions against the United States. It aims to promote democracy and human rights in Cuba, potentially influencing US foreign policy and international relations, as well as migration and border security issues.
Key points
Calls for maintaining sanctions on Cuba until a genuine democratic transition occurs.
Recommends keeping Cuba on the State Sponsors of Terrorism list due to its ties with terrorist organizations.
Urges cooperation with Mexico and other countries to address the trafficking of Cuban doctors.
Emphasizes US readiness to assist the Cuban people in rebuilding their country and rejoining free nations.

Additional Information
Calling for accountability for grave violations of internationally recognized human rights in Cuba and malign activities against the United States and democratic countries in the Western Hemisphere committed by the Communist regime in Cuba.
Print number: HRES 1358
Sponsor: Rep. Salazar, Maria Elvira [R-FL-27]
Process start date: 2024-07-11
